diff options
| author | Elijah Saxon <elijah@riseup.net> | 2005-01-03 22:22:58 +0000 | 
|---|---|---|
| committer | Elijah Saxon <elijah@riseup.net> | 2005-01-03 22:22:58 +0000 | 
| commit | 6bc45553f06e6c9b7c1162253bd0e28f3b07bbf2 (patch) | |
| tree | 2a7decaed55d325f5f0b0ddad724e6e4a8496d1a /handlers/mysql | |
| parent | a7bf628e6129254d0abb47e00fbb0df2d588cf34 (diff) | |
| download | backupninja-6bc45553f06e6c9b7c1162253bd0e28f3b07bbf2.tar.gz backupninja-6bc45553f06e6c9b7c1162253bd0e28f3b07bbf2.tar.bz2 | |
version 0.4.1
Diffstat (limited to 'handlers/mysql')
| -rw-r--r-- | handlers/mysql | 38 | 
1 files changed, 19 insertions, 19 deletions
| diff --git a/handlers/mysql b/handlers/mysql index 4439bcc..165ebc6 100644 --- a/handlers/mysql +++ b/handlers/mysql @@ -33,7 +33,7 @@ if [ "$dbusername" != "" ]; then  	if [ -f $mycnf ]; then  		# rename temporarily  		tmpcnf="$home/my.cnf.disable" -		debug 0 "mv $mycnf $tmpcnf" +		debug "mv $mycnf $tmpcnf"  		mv $mycnf $tmpcnf  	fi  	oldmask=`umask` @@ -60,31 +60,31 @@ fi  if [ "$hotcopy" == "yes" ]; then   	if [ "$databases" == "all" ]; then  		execstr="$MYSQLHOTCOPY --quiet --allowold --regexp /.\*/./.\*/ $hotdir" -		debug 0 "su $user -c '$execstr'" +		debug "su $user -c '$execstr'"  		if [ ! $test ]; then  			output=`su $user -c "$execstr" 2>&1`  			code=$?  			if [ "$code" == "0" ]; then -				debug 0 $output -				debug 1 "Successfully finished hotcopy of all mysql databases" +				debug $output +				info "Successfully finished hotcopy of all mysql databases"  			else -				debug 2 $output -				debug 2 "Failed to hotcopy all mysql databases" +				warning $output +				warning "Failed to hotcopy all mysql databases"  			fi  		fi  	else	  		for db in $databases; do  			execstr="$MYSQLHOTCOPY --allowold $db $hotdir" -			debug 0 "su $user -c '$execstr'" +			debug "su $user -c '$execstr'"  			if [ ! $test ]; then  				output=`su $user -c "$execstr" 2>&1`  				code=$?  				if [ "$code" == "0" ]; then -					debug 0 $output -					debug 1 "Successfully finished hotcopy of mysql database $db" +					debug $output +					info "Successfully finished hotcopy of mysql database $db"  				else -					debug 2 $output -					debug 2 "Failed to hotcopy mysql database $db" +					warning $output +					warning "Failed to hotcopy mysql database $db"  				fi  			fi  		done @@ -100,32 +100,32 @@ if [ "$sqldump" == "yes" ]; then  	for db in $databases; do  		execstr="$MYSQLDUMP --lock-tables --complete-insert --add-drop-table --quick --quote-names $db > $dumpdir/${db}.sql" -		debug 0 "su $user -c '$execstr'" +		debug "su $user -c '$execstr'"  		if [ ! $test ]; then  			output=`su $user -c "$execstr" 2>&1`  			code=$?  			if [ "$code" == "0" ]; then -				debug 0 $output -				debug 1 "Successfully finished dump of mysql database $db" +				debug $output +				info "Successfully finished dump of mysql database $db"  			else -				debug 2 $output -				debug 2 "Failed to dump mysql databases $db" +				warning $output +				warning "Failed to dump mysql databases $db"  			fi  		fi  	done  	if [ "$compress" == "yes" ]; then  		output=`$GZIP -f $dumpdir/*.sql 2>&1` -		debug 0 $output +		debug $output  	fi  fi  if [ "$dbusername" != "" ]; then  	## clean up tmp config file -	debug 0 "rm $mycnf" +	debug "rm $mycnf"  	rm $mycnf  	if [ -f "$tmpcnf" ]; then -		debug 0 "mv $tmpcnf $mycnf" +		debug "mv $tmpcnf $mycnf"  		mv $tmpcnf $mycnf  	fi  fi | 
